Output 307fa04f7a84d465cde8a3d7d4e9e09578f8ccf84fe1dcd937fcbd54426c7a87:5

value
8326693
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c5fca4d48418898af3c9c2be767c0764122943a OP_EQUALVERIFY OP_CHECKSIG
address
153dV4ff1TbWPKqGHg64fGysTV8CnYxJ6r
transaction
307fa04f7a84d465cde8a3d7d4e9e09578f8ccf84fe1dcd937fcbd54426c7a87
spent
true